A wonderful piece of British boating history! This is an original folding navigation map of the Norfolk & Suffolk Broads, published by the "Red Whale" Boatowners Association (R.B. Bradbeer Ltd). Period: Circa 1950s-1960s (Pre-decimal price of 3/- shown). Details: Includes detailed river routes from Norwich to Great Yarmouth and Lowestoft, bridge heights, speed limits, and local amenities. Reverse side: Features inset street maps of Oulton Broad, Potter Heigham, Hoveton, and Wroxham. Condition: Excellent vintage condition. No major tears, clean folds, and vibrant colors.
